Saturation is reported by ion, not by TIC abundance.
The maximum possible abundance per ion on SQ instruments is approximately 8.4 × 10^6. To stay within the linear range of the electron multiplier it is recommended to be <= 2.0 × 10^6 per ion.

That is one failure mode of Platinum Resistance Thermometers. It can happen one degree to the next higher degree. The heater/sensor must be replaced, part number G1099-60107.
